A Study on Antimicrobial and Antioxidant Activities of Cyclamen coum, Colchicum turcicum and Colchicum bornmuelleri Species

Abstract

In this study, antimicrobial effects of Cyclamen coum, Colchicum bornmuelleri and Colchicum turcicum extracts prepared with ethanol against B. subtilis ATCC 6633, E. faecalis ATCC 29212, E. coli ATCC 25922, S. epidermidis ATCC 12228, S.typhimurium ATCC 14028, P. aeruginosa ATCC 27853, C. albicans ATCC 1029 and S. aureus ATCC 29213 microorganism were investigated by using disk diffusion method. In additon, DPPH scavening activities, antioxidant activities and total phenolic content were determined with Folin-Ciocalteu method. It was determined that extracts obtained Cyclamen coum plant showed moderate antifungal activity on Candida albicans. It has been determined that aerial extracts of Colchicum bornmuelleri and Colchicum turcicum plants have antibacterial effects on E. faecalis. These extracts did not showed antibacterial activty on other test microorganisms.The highest and lowest antioxidant activity results (IC50 values) obtained from the extracts were determined as Colchicum turcicum aerial parts 14.2 µg/mL, Colchicum bornmuelleri aerial parts 768,65 µg/mL. When the extracts used in this study were compared with the standart antioxidant ascorbic acid, it was found that the aboveground extracts of C. bornmuelleri and C. turcicum showed high antioxidant activity. The total amounts of phenolic substances was determined as 191,85 mg GA/100g in the extracts obtained from the aerial part of the C. bornmuelleri plant.
